- The distance between North Bay, On, Canada and Diyarbakir, Turkey is approximately 8,886 km or 5,522 mi.
- To reach North Bay, On in this distance one would set out from Diyarbakir bearing 322.5°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ach North Bay, On bearing 224.2° or SW .
- North Bay, On has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Diyarbakir has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- North Bay, On is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Diyarbakir is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ome.
- The average temperature is 12.3 °C (22.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2.1 °C (3.8°F) more in North Bay, On. The continentality subtype is truly continental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 475.6 mm (18.7 in) more which is equivalent to 475.6 l/m² (11.67 US gal/ft²) or 4,756,000 l/ha (508,448 US gal/ac) more. About 2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.4° lower in North Bay, On than in Diyarbakir.
